Utility bills can become significantly higher during the summer and winter and become a major cost each month. though costs widely vary depending on where you live, the average monthly electricity bill for residential customers in the united states rose from $121 a month in 2021 to $137 a month in 2022, which is an increase of 13 percent in one year. 3. unplug your electronics. leaving gadgets and charger cords plugged in when not in use can account for as much as 10% of a home's energy use. simply unplugging what's not being used can make a big difference on your energy bills. instead, plug devices into a power strip that you can switch off when not in use.
